Understanding Different Types of Nonwovens

Although nonwovens may look similar at first glance, they actually come in several distinct types based on how their fibers are bonded together.

You’ll encounter spunbond, where continuous filaments are laid down and bonded thermally or chemically, giving you a strong yet lightweight fabric.

Then there’s meltblown, made from tiny fibers melted and blown onto a conveyor, creating a dense, fine material often used for filtration.

You also have needle-punched nonwovens, where fibers are mechanically entangled with barbed needles, providing durability and thickness.

Finally, wet-laid nonwovens use a water suspension to arrange fibers before bonding, similar to papermaking.

Knowing these types helps you identify nonwoven fabrics and understand their properties for better care and use.

Practical Applications Across Industries

When you consider the unique properties of nonwovens—like strength, filtration, and absorbency—you’ll see why so many industries rely on them.

In healthcare, you use them for disposable surgical gowns and masks, ensuring safety and hygiene.

In automotive manufacturing, they provide lightweight, durable insulation and soundproofing.

You’ll find nonwovens in construction as geotextiles, improving soil stability and drainage.

In consumer goods, they’re essential in wipes, diapers, and feminine hygiene products, thanks to their absorbency and softness.

Even in agriculture, they protect crops by controlling pests and temperature.

Techniques for Working With Nonwoven Materials

Mastering techniques for working with nonwoven materials lets you access their full potential in various applications.

When cutting nonwovens, use sharp scissors or rotary cutters to prevent fraying and maintain clean edges.

Sewing nonwovens requires adjusting your machine settings—lower tension and use a longer stitch length to avoid puckering.

If bonding layers, consider heat sealing or ultrasonic welding, which create strong, durable joins without adhesives.

For shaping, gentle pressing with low heat avoids damaging fibers.

When layering for composites, align fibers consistently to enhance strength and performance.

Always handle nonwovens with care, as some types are delicate and prone to distortion.

Best Practices for Cleaning and Maintenance

Caring for nonwoven materials involves specific cleaning and maintenance steps that help preserve their integrity and extend their lifespan.

First, always check the manufacturer’s guidelines before cleaning to avoid damage. Use gentle detergents and cold water for washing—hot water or harsh chemicals can weaken fibers.

When possible, opt for hand washing or a delicate machine cycle. Avoid wringing or twisting nonwovens to prevent distortion.

For drying, air-dry flat or hang in a shaded area to maintain shape and prevent fading.

Regularly inspect your nonwoven items for signs of wear or dirt buildup, and clean them promptly to avoid permanent stains.

Following these steps guarantees your nonwoven materials stay functional and visually appealing longer.

Tips for Enhancing Durability and Performance

Maintaining your nonwoven materials properly sets a strong foundation for boosting their durability and performance.

To enhance longevity, avoid exposing them to harsh chemicals or excessive heat, which can weaken fibers. Store nonwovens in a cool, dry place to prevent moisture damage and mold growth.

When using, handle with care to avoid tears or abrasions. For added strength, consider applying protective coatings or laminates suitable for your specific nonwoven type.

Regularly inspect your materials for signs of wear and address issues promptly to prevent further damage.

Finally, follow manufacturer guidelines closely, as they provide tailored advice to maximize your nonwovens’ function and lifespan.

Are Nonwovens Recyclable or Biodegradable?

You’ll find some nonwovens recyclable, especially those made from polypropylene, but not all. Biodegradability depends on materials used; natural fiber nonwovens break down faster, while synthetic ones can persist in the environment longer.
